Maharashtra Sees Increase of 15,000 Engineering Admissions for 2026-27

In Maharashtra, the total number of engineering degree seats has risen by 15,000 for the academic year 2026-27, reaching 1.81 lakh. This increase is attributed to the establishment of new colleges and a growing demand for engineering education. The admissions process is currently ongoing across various state universities, reflecting a positive trend in technical education in the region.

In a significant development for the education sector, Maharashtra has reported an increase of 15,000 engineering degree seats for the academic year 2026-27, bringing the total to an impressive 1.81 lakh. This rise is primarily attributed to the establishment of new engineering colleges across the state, catering to the burgeoning demand for technical education among students. The increase in seats is expected to provide more opportunities for aspiring engineers in the region.

The admissions process is currently underway across various state universities, with students eager to secure their places in these newly available programs. The demand for engineering education has been on the rise, driven by the increasing need for skilled professionals in various industries, including technology, construction, and manufacturing. This trend reflects a broader shift towards prioritizing technical education as a pathway to employment.
